Sharon Stone Criticizes Removal from 'Another Simple Favor' Sequel
The actress claims she was unexpectedly dropped from the upcoming film, as tensions between co-stars Blake Lively and Anna Kendrick draw attention.
- Sharon Stone stated on social media that she was cast and then removed from the sequel to 'A Simple Favor' without explanation.
- The sequel, 'Another Simple Favor,' stars Blake Lively and Anna Kendrick, with Paul Feig returning as director, and is set to premiere on May 1, 2025, on Prime Video.
- Rumors of tension between Lively and Kendrick have circulated during the film's promotion, though the director has denied these claims.
- The story follows Lively's character Emily as she plans a lavish wedding in Italy, with plot details teasing twists involving murder and betrayal.
- Blake Lively's ongoing legal dispute with former co-star Justin Baldoni has also drawn public attention during the film's press cycle.
